This was a great end to the arc and I feel that the Alicization/War for Underworld arcs are the best part of SAO; crisp and beautiful animation, depth to characters, not as much fan service, a good story, generally more interesting than everything before. They have already announced and set up Sword Art Online: Progressive which was a light novel an manga that has already finished and that focuses on Asuna's story between the end of her first raid with Kirito up until the Assault Team days where she becomes Vice Commander of the Knights of the Blood Oath. They also have Sword Art Online: Girls Ops to use if they wanted to, they could do another season of GGO Alternative, and I'm sure they have plans for a future Kirito series for fans of his.
